7510136EC651946CFF39D3BEFA88F98B.taxon	etymology	Etymology. Patronym named in genitive singular case honoring Romulus Whitaker, for his pioneering and substantial efforts to study and conserve Indian reptiles, especially snakes. Suggested common name: Whitaker’s cat snake.	en	Ganesh, S. R., Mallik, Ashok Kumar, Achyuthan, N. 7510136EC651946CFF39D3BEFA88F98B.taxon	diagnosis	Diagnosis. A species of Boiga occurring in the Southern Western Ghats, having 19 midbody scale rows; ventrals 235 – 243; subcaudals 88 – 98; a creamy brown dorsum with orange transverse streaks; crown with faint markings; ventrolateral pattern composed of small brown dots; phylogenetically delineated as a species, sister to B. ceylonensis of Sri Lanka (node support 98 %), sufficiently divergent (5.1 % at cyt b, 0.9 % at 16 s, 4.2 % at ND 4) from and closely allied to the allopatric B. ceylonensis than to any other sampled Indian or Sri Lankan congeners. Comparisons. Boiga whitakeri sp. nov. can be distinguished from related and sympatric congeners as follows: 19 midbody dorsal scale rows (vs. 21 – 23 in B. nuchalis, B. dightoni); a dorsal color that is creamy yellow with orange streaks vs. (greyish brown body with dark brown bars in B. ceylonensis; yellowish-brown dorsal color with black patterns in B. thackerayi; green or greenish in B. flaviviridis; yellowish ground color with black bands in B. beddomei); subcaudals <100 (vs.> 110 in B. beddomei, B. flaviviridis); crown with faint brown markings (vs. crown markings absent or obscure in B. beddomei; crown with prominent black markings in B. ceylonensis, B. thackerayi); ventrolateral region with small brown dots (vs. unpatterned in B. flaviviridis; large alternating white and black blotches in B. thackerayi, B. barnesii); head, neck and body cream-colored with orange streaks throughout (vs. head and neck yellowish-brown, interscalar skin yellowish-brown with distinct black crossbars and markings in B. thackerayi, body pale brownish, with blackish-brown crossbars and pattern in B. ceylonensis).	en	Ganesh, S. 7510136EC651946CFF39D3BEFA88F98B.taxon	description	Description of the holotype. Holotype coiled, hemipenis everted, ventral region of the mid body incised for tissue. A medium-sized snake measuring 645 mm total length, snout-vent length: 500 mm, tail length: 145 mm, relative tail size 22.4 %; vertical eye diameter: 3.3 mm, horizontal eye diameter: 3.7 mm; head length: 16.4 mm; eye to nostril distance: 2.6 mm; eye to lip distance: 1 mm; body with slender habitus, thin neck 3.88 mm at nape, wide head 8.44 mm at the angle of the jaw; head relatively longer with HL 19.54 mm, HW / HL ratio 41.9 %; tail long (22.4 %); dorsal scale rows 19: 19: 17; rostral visible from above; preocular 1, subequal to loreal; postoculars 2 on both sides; loreal 1 on both sides; supralabials 8 / 8, with 3 rd, 4 th and 5 th supralabials touching eye on both sides, 6 th supralabial being the largest; infralabials 11 / 12, 1 – 3 touching the first genials and 4 – 6 touching the second genials; temporals 10 on both sides; prefrontal in contact with the preocular; a pair of prefrontals that are in contact with the nasals, prefrontal length 2.2 mm; sub-triangular frontal of length 4.3 mm; nasal divided, posterior part of the nasal in contact with the prefrontal and the first and second supralabial and the loreal, preventrals 2; ventrals 235, angulate laterally; anal scale entire; subcaudals 98 pairs. Dorsal color cream to light brown (in life), rather uniform throughout the dorsum; except in parts of labials and coastal scales that were whitish; dorsum with 122 (83 on body, 39 on tail) orange cross bars; cross bars covering 2 – 4 scales in size, extending on either side up to 3 – 4 scale rows across; interspaces often with sparse streaks; a distinct dark brown postocular stripe up to the jaw angle; labials, chin and venter light cream to dirty white. The specimen in preservative faded into a light grey dorsally with slightly darker markings and cross bars on the body. The dark nuchal and head markings faded; dirty white gular region and ventrum light yellow finely dotted with brown spots; head with dark markings and a dark brown distinct temporal streak extending from behind the oculars till the angle of the jaw. Holotype somewhat impacted by suboptimal preservation. Variation shown by the paratype. Agreeing well with the holotype and showing the following intraspecific variations: snout to vent length: up to 677 mm, with tail length up to 154 mm; head length: 22 mm; head width: 14 mm; eye diameter: 4.7 mm; inter-orbital distance: 11.4 mm; anterior scale rows: 18; posterior scale rows: 15; ventrals 243; subcaudals 88; preventrals 3; supralabials 9 (4 – 6 touch eye); infralabials 12 – 13 (1 – 6 touch genials); dorsum with much bolder series of cross bars; a distinct horizontal cross bar on occiput; venter with small brown spots. Paratype in good condition retaining the colour pattern and habitus, without any preservation artifact.	en	Ganesh, S. R., Mallik, Ashok Kumar, Achyuthan, N. 7510136EC651946CFF39D3BEFA88F98B.taxon	distribution	Distribution and Natural History. The type specimen was collected in Devar Malai range or Vairavankulam Reserve Forests / Suttivezhi Vayal (Tirunelveli district, Tamil Nadu State) in the far south of Periyar plateau in the Southern Western Ghats. Devar Malai is perhaps the most inaccessible, little-known and under-surveyed hill range in the Western Ghats, owing to its remoteness, lack of roads and rugged terrain. Situated just south of Sivagiri hills and drained by the Karuppanadhi river, Devar Malai continues westwards as the Aruvappulam hills in Kerala and drops steeply eastwards to the plains at Puliyangudi. Historically, Devar Malai has been mentioned in literature as Ayen / Achen Koil hills or Chokkampatty Hills by Col. R. H. Beddome. The habitat at the type locality consists of evergreen rainforests (Bourdillon, 1908). Beddome (1877) described these areas as “ dense moist forest above the Ayen-Coil pass (Travancore), at about 2500 feet elevation ”. Very little is known about the natural history of the new species, except that it is nocturnal and arboreal, like other Boiga spp. The paratype is labeled as from “ Eranakulam, Pullompara ”. While Eranakulam is evidently the provincial name, “ Pullompara ” appears to be an anglicized word that probably refers to forests near Pulluvazhy Para (10.086 N, 76.511 E) abutting the Thattekad or Kothamangalam Forest (10.103 N, 76.701 E). Other interpretations viz. Pullampara (Trivandram) or Pulayampara (Palghat) or Pollompara (Kannur) are untenable and unassociated with the erstwhile Ernakulam Province. The collector of the paratype in 1963, “ K. G. Adiyodi ”, refers to Dr. Kenoth Govindan Adiyodi (1938 – 2001), a Zoology Professor who worked at various institutions in Kerala (Anilkumar et al. 2010). In June 2008, one of us (NSA) recorded a live Boiga having 19 midbody scale rows and lacking white ventrolateral blotches, from Courtallam (8.929 N, 77.237 E; 630 m asl), Tirunelveli district, Tamil Nadu, just 30 ariline km south off the type locality. The snake was seen coiled and resting inside a tree hole during daytime, in hilly evergreen forest tracts. Thus, at the type locality and elsewhere within its known distribution range, the new species is sympatric with B. nuchalis and B. thackerayi judging by our previous excursions in Devar Malai and nearby ranges (NSA, SRG pers. obs.). Presumably nocturnal and arboreal.	en	Ganesh, S. R., Mallik, Ashok Kumar, Achyuthan, N. 7510136EC65C946EFF39D1FEFE04F999.taxon	diagnosis	Complementary Diagnosis. Boiga thackerayi is phylogenetically sister to (node support 100 %) a clade containing B. cf. ranawanei and B. flaviviridis. From B. flaviviridis, it is 11.4 – 12.6 % divergent; and from B. cf. ranawanei of Sri Lanka, it is 10.5 – 11.1 % divergent at cyt b. The highest intraspecific divergence was 3.6 %, between two samples from Coorg and Kalakkad-Mundanthurai Hills situated on the Central and Southern Western Ghats respectively.	en	Ganesh, S. 7510136EC65C946EFF39D1FEFE04F999.taxon	description	Description and variation. A medium-sized snake with a snout-vent length: 261 – 832 mm, tail length: 76 – 275 mm, relative tail size 21.8 – 23.5 %; with slender habitus, thin neck, wide head; long tail; anterior dorsal scale rows 17 – 20 (17, 18 and 20 anterior dorsal scale rows in one, two and one specimens respectively out of 31 specimens examined); midbody scale rows 19; posterior scale rows 13 – 15 (13 in 2 out of 20 cases, 14 in 1 out of 31 cases); rostral visible from above; preocular 1, subequal to loreal; postoculars 2; loreal 1; supralabials 8 / 9, with 3 rd – 5 th / 4 th – 6 th ones touching eye; infralabials 11 / 12, with 1 – 5 touching genials; temporals 10 – 14; preventral 1; ventrals 207 – 239, angulate laterally; anal scale 1; subcaudals 86 – 109 pairs. Dorsal color brownish-grey, patterned with blackish brown cross bars, 55 – 76 on body, 19 – 29 on tail; cross bars covering 2 – 4 scales in size, extending either sides up to 3 – 4 scale rows across; interspaces often with sparse dark dots; distinct circular markings on top of head, on frontal, parietals, temporal and occipital parts; a distinct postocular stripe up to the jaw angle; labials, chin and venter ashy brown, finely spotted with darker hue; venter bordered along both sides by a series of large adjacent white and black blotches, alternating at an interval of every 3 – 4 ventrals.	en	Ganesh, S. 7510136EC65C946EFF39D1FEFE04F999.taxon	distribution	Distribution and natural history: This species is endemic to the Western Ghats. It occurs in wet tropical evergreen forests. Its distribution covers most of the ranges including Agasthyamalai (Inger et al. 1984), Kottamalai, Meghamalai (Chandramouli & Ganesh 2010; Malhotra & Davis 1991), Anaimalai (Hutton & David 2009), Nilgiris, Wayanad (Wall 1919), Malnad, Coorg, Kudremukh, Castle Rock (Ganesh et al. 2013), on to its type locality Koyna (Giri et al. 2019). During fieldwork we recorded this species in almost all hill complexes of the Western Ghats. This species is nocturnal and live individuals were sighted in the field by us at night (19: 30 h to 24: 00 h). On one occasion, a resting adult female was sighted tucked underneath the peeling bark of a tree at 14: 00 h. It is an arboreal species, with live snakes sighted almost always on the branches and twigs of vegetation, with perching heights ranging from 0.5 m to up to over 3 m. This species has been sighted both in pristine forests (evergreen rainforests, montane forests) as well as secondary forests and even amidst tea gardens. Its distribution ranges in elevation from 500 – 1500 m asl. On its juveniles from Nilgiri-Waynad, Wall (1919) stated that young ones measuring 450 mm length were sighted during August-September.	en	Ganesh, S. R., Mallik, Ashok Kumar, Achyuthan, N. 7510136EC65C946EFF39D1FEFE04F999.taxon	discussion	Comments. Originally described based on three specimens from a single locality in the Northern Western Ghats (Giri et al. 2019). Our study has expanded the morphological and geographical boundary of this species, by examining a ten-fold higher number of specimens (n = 33) from sites spanning over 1300 km, across the entire Western Ghats. We also depict its phylogenetic placement in a tree for the first time; in addition to genetic distances (also see Giri et al. 2019).	en	Ganesh, S. R., Mallik, Ashok Kumar, Achyuthan, N. 7510136EC65E946FFF39D1FEFA99FB89.taxon	diagnosis	Complementary Diagnosis. Boiga beddomei is phylogenetically allied to a clade (node support 100 %) consisting of B. nuchalis, B. ceylonensis of Sri Lanka and B. whitakeri sp. nov.; exhibiting 7.6 – 8.5, 8.9 – 9.3, 13.3 – 13.5 % divergence at cyt b with its sister species B. nuchalis and B. whitakeri sp. nov. and B. ceylonensis respectively; and a maximum intraspecific divergence of 2.5 %.	en	Ganesh, S. 7510136EC65E946FFF39D1FEFA99FB89.taxon	discussion	Comments. The lectotypification by Ganesh et al. (2020) and the different phylogenetic placements revealed in the present study (see Fig. 1) implies that B. beddomei is a species endemic to the Northern Western Ghats of India. Thus, the Sri Lankan population previously attributed to ‘ B. beddomei ’ (sic) represented by the Sri Lankan sequence (fide Pyron et al. 2013) becomes obsolete as it is herein referred to as Boiga cf. ranawanei (also see Samarawickrama et al. 2005). The phylogenetic position of this Western Ghats population further corroborates the appropriate lectotype designation by Ganesh et al. (2020) that restricts B. beddomei as a species placed within the B. ceylonensis clade, clustering with B. ceylonensis and B. nuchalis — the two species Wall (1909) had originally associated B. beddomei with. Whereas the published sequence (i. e. B. cf. ranawanei) clusters with species not present in this clade (B. flaviviridis and B. thackerayi). Wallach et al. (2014) stated that the type locality is “ restricted to Sri Lanka fide Taylor (1950 b: 576) ”, citing “ Taylor, E. H. (1950 b). A brief review of Ceylonese snakes. University of Kansas Science Bulletin 33 (14), 519 – 603, 3 figs., pls. 12 – 25. ” Our perusal of Taylor’s original publication reveals its heading to be “ Snakes of Ceylon ”, the journal, issue and page numbers being the same as those mentioned in Wallach et al. (2014). Taylor only provided notes on ‘ B. beddomei ’ based on his new collections (EHT-HMS 30674 – 75 from 12 miles north of Trincomalee), but did not discuss its taxonomic history. The only place Taylor mentions the type locality is when he gives in chresonymy list “ type locality: Ceylon ” citing Wall (1909). This again is not correct, as Wall (1909) also had the specimen from Matheran (the lectotype after Ganesh et al. 2020). Wall (1909) was mistaken that R. H. Beddome collected the types whereas they were in fact procured by Major Barrett (see Boulenger, 1896). Wall’s subsequent treatments of B. beddomei also included data from both Indian and Sri Lankan populations (Wall 1919, 1921). Wallach et al. (2014) themselves list the type localities correctly, including Matheran of India. Thus, the supposed terra typica restricta attributed to Taylor (1950) by Wallach et al. (2014) is incorrect.	en	Ganesh, S. R., Mallik, Ashok Kumar, Achyuthan, N. 7510136EC65E9468FF39D4BDFE05FEF2.taxon	diagnosis	Complementary Diagnosis. Boiga flaviviridis is phylogenetically sister (node support 100 %) to the Sri Lankan Boiga cf. ranawanei. These two taxa are closely related to B. thackerayi (node support 100 %). Boiga flaviviridis is 9.1 – 9.5 % genetically divergent from its sister species B. cf. ranawanei and has 2.2 % intraspecific divergence between specimens from Horsley hills and Meghamalai at cyt b.	en	Ganesh, S. 7510136EC65E9468FF39D4BDFE05FEF2.taxon	discussion	Comments. Boiga flaviviridis is a poorly known species for which phylogenetic data of well-identified vouchers are provided herein for the first time. The Giri et al. (2019) sequence represented as B. cf. flaviviridis is from leeward slopes of Western Ghats, a region not previously known to harbor this species (see Vogel & Ganesh, 2013). The present sequence from Horsley Hills is close to the referred material’s locality: Kaigal, both situated in Chittoor hills of the Eastern Ghats.	en	Ganesh, S. 7510136EC6599468FF39D022FA8AFA3E.taxon	diagnosis	Complementary Diagnosis. Boiga nuchalis is phylogenetically sister (node support 100 %) to a clade consisting of B. ceylonensis and B. whitakeri sp. nov. that in-turn cluster with high support (97 %). Boiga nuchalis is 5.9 – 6.5 % divergent from B. ceylonensis and 5.1 – 5.9 % from B. whitakeri sp. nov. at cyt b.	en	Ganesh, S. R., Mallik, Ashok Kumar, Achyuthan, N. 7510136EC6599468FF39D022FA8AFA3E.taxon	discussion	Comments. Our new genetic results (see Fig. 1) support the earlier notion of Ganesh et al. (2020) that the populations in the Western Ghats and the disjunct ones occurring in the Southern Eastern Ghats are all conspecific and represent a single widespread species. The highest intraspecific divergence documented in this species is 2.6 %, between samples from Coorg and Wayanad, and 1.4 % divergence between Kolli Hills and Coorg at cyt b.	en	Ganesh, S.
